We went to visit Dublin Zoo (again!) recently, and it really is a great day out for all ages – not surprising that they attract almost one million visitors each year.

Here are five interesting things you may not know about Dublin Zoo:

1. It’s Old
Opened in 1831, Dublin Zoo is one of the oldest zoos in the world. It has changed radically from the days when animals were caged exhibits, and now the focus is on conservation, animal welfare and authentic recreations of habitats.
This makes for a wonderful visitor experience, as a walk around the different areas is like walking around the planet, with changing vegetation, animals and atmosphere. Even the area names, such as “Kaziranga Forest Trail”, “Fringes of the Arctic” and “African Plains” evoke the exotic.
